While some of you may get this idea that I’m just a big drunk when I travel, that’s completely not true. I become a bit of a culture vulture when I’m out of the U.S. of A. Museums are usually my go to spots, but when in Praha, one must see a puppet show. Not just a boring puppet show, but marionette style. What so unique about this? well, Mozart especially composed for Prague«the opera of operas» — Don Giovanni. In 1787, Don Giovanni premiered at the Stavovské Theatre which Mozart personally conducted. The National Marionette Theatre takes this exceptional opera and presents it in stylish costumes and stage performance marionettes. It’s performed in a unique architectural space, art deco style(read: old theater with very old, uncomfortable wooden seats built for skinny people) Since they want to stay authentic to the original, the whole thing is done in Italian. While I think Italian is like love music to the ears, I can’t understand a thing. So, listen with your heart and if you’re bored, they do sell alcoholic beverages in the lobby. * hic *
